-
公开(公告)号:CN111949630A
公开(公告)日:2020-11-17
申请号:CN202010794779.4
申请日:2020-08-10
Applicant: 大连理工大学
IPC: G06F16/182 , G06F16/11 , G06F16/13 , G06F16/14 , G06F16/16 , G06F16/172
Abstract: 本发明涉及分布式存储技术领域,提供一种基于文件审查机制的分布式区块链存储方法,包括:步骤100,构建分布式区块链存储系统架构,所述存储系统架构包含用户节点、超级节点、存储节点和云服务平台;步骤200,利用采集用户上传的文件,并负责审核用户实名认证信息;步骤300,超级节点的超级节点网关执行前审验机制自动检验文件合法性,并对前审合法文件进行分布式文件存储;步骤400,超级节点的超级节点网关执行后审验机制审验文件的合法性。本发明能够在文件存储系统建设时,包含分布式存储的特性和高吞吐量,又同时保证数据可审察和有效监管。
-
公开(公告)号:CN111949630B
公开(公告)日:2022-11-01
申请号:CN202010794779.4
申请日:2020-08-10
Applicant: 大连理工大学
IPC: G06F16/182 , G06F16/11 , G06F16/13 , G06F16/14 , G06F16/16 , G06F16/172
Abstract: 本发明涉及分布式存储技术领域,提供一种基于文件审查机制的分布式区块链存储方法,包括:步骤100,构建分布式区块链存储系统架构,所述存储系统架构包含用户节点、超级节点、存储节点和云服务平台;步骤200,利用采集用户上传的文件,并负责审核用户实名认证信息;步骤300,超级节点的超级节点网关执行前审验机制自动检验文件合法性,并对前审合法文件进行分布式文件存储;步骤400,超级节点的超级节点网关执行后审验机制审验文件的合法性。本发明能够在文件存储系统建设时,包含分布式存储的特性和高吞吐量,又同时保证数据可审察和有效监管。
-
公开(公告)号:CN112291356B
公开(公告)日:2022-01-04
申请号:CN202011200979.9
申请日:2020-11-02
Applicant: 大连理工大学
IPC: H04L67/1097 , H04L67/562 , H04L9/40 , H04L9/06 , H04L9/08 , G06F16/13 , G06F16/182 , G06F21/60 , G06F21/62 , G06F21/64
Abstract: 本发明涉及分布式存储技术领域,提供一种基于CNFS协议的自验证可变名称分布式存储方法,包括:步骤100,基于CNFS协议的文件系统,上传用户节点生成CNFS节点信息;步骤200,上传用户节点A分配可变命名空间,由之前生成的节点信息作为地址名称,向域名服务器系统中添加域名,上传文件并将其索引到自己的命名空间上;步骤300,访问用户节点获取文件对象,通过检测签名是否与公钥和上传用户节点信息匹配,从而验证上传用户节点发布对象的真实性;步骤400,访问用户节点解析上传用户节点命名空间下发布的数据哈希值,并向存储节点发起对应数据哈希的下载请求。本发明有效的减少网络负担,并提高系统扩展性。
-
公开(公告)号:CN112383521A
公开(公告)日:2021-02-19
申请号:CN202011201013.7
申请日:2020-11-02
Applicant: 大连理工大学
Abstract: 本发明涉及区块链文件存储技术领域,提供一种分布式文件系统中节点身份认证方法,包括:步骤100,第一节点发送认证请求至第二节点;步骤200,第二节点检索其数据库中是否存在认证请求的标识信息,若数据库中存在所述标识信息,则第二节点生成挑战码,并采用加密策略将挑战码加密后发送至第一节点;步骤300,所述第一节点采用预设的处理机制处理加密后的挑战码,并生成响应报文发送至第二节点;或者,所述第一节点采用预设的处理机制处理加密后的挑战码,并生成反向挑战码和响应报文,并对反向挑战码进行加密,将所述响应报文和加密后的反向挑战码发送至所述第二节点。本发明能够提高网络节点之间通信的安全性。
-
公开(公告)号:CN112291356A
公开(公告)日:2021-01-29
申请号:CN202011200979.9
申请日:2020-11-02
Applicant: 大连理工大学
IPC: H04L29/08 , H04L29/06 , H04L9/06 , H04L9/08 , G06F16/13 , G06F16/182 , G06F21/60 , G06F21/62 , G06F21/64
Abstract: 本发明涉及分布式存储技术领域,提供一种基于CNFS协议的自验证可变名称分布式存储方法,包括:步骤100,基于CNFS协议的文件系统,上传用户节点生成CNFS节点信息;步骤200,上传用户节点A分配可变命名空间,由之前生成的节点信息作为地址名称,向域名服务器系统中添加域名,上传文件并将其索引到自己的命名空间上;步骤300,访问用户节点获取文件对象,通过检测签名是否与公钥和上传用户节点信息匹配,从而验证上传用户节点发布对象的真实性;步骤400,访问用户节点解析上传用户节点命名空间下发布的数据哈希值,并向存储节点发起对应数据哈希的下载请求。本发明有效的减少网络负担,并提高系统扩展性。
-
公开(公告)号:CN112256638A
公开(公告)日:2021-01-22
申请号:CN202011201042.3
申请日:2020-11-02
Applicant: 大连理工大学
IPC: G06F16/13 , G06F16/14 , G06F16/182
Abstract: 本发明涉及分布式存储技术领域,提供一种CNFS协议中有限去中心化分布式哈希表资源查找方法,包括:步骤100,查询用户节点以节点标识为参数,查询并返回与目标最近的K个节点标识,得到K个距离目标节点最近的节点;步骤200,查询用户节点以资源标识为参数查询,查询并返回所查找的数据或查找失败信息。本发明能够提高节点定位和资源查询的速度和系统可用性。
-
公开(公告)号:CN112039964B
公开(公告)日:2022-01-04
申请号:CN202010854966.7
申请日:2020-08-24
Applicant: 大连理工大学
IPC: H04L67/1042 , H04L67/1097 , H04L9/32 , G06Q40/04
Abstract: 本发明涉及共识算法技术领域,提供一种基于区块链的节点信誉共识方法,包括:步骤100,获取行为记录表;步骤200,对行为记录表中节点进行信誉值评估;步骤300,根据节点的信誉值变化计算节点的信誉增长率;步骤400,根据节点的信誉值和信誉增长率进行权限管理,具有选举权限的节点可参与共识节点集的随机动态选举,并根据主节点选举算法选举出共识主节点;步骤500,共识主节点接收客户端发送的请求,之后将请求和签名一起广播给共识节点,开始共识过程;步骤600,要退出的节点需向共识主节点发送退出请求;或者,待加入的节点也需向所有共识节点以及主节点都发送加入请求消息。本发明能够对全网节点的可信性进行检测和评估。
-
公开(公告)号:CN112311798A
公开(公告)日:2021-02-02
申请号:CN202011201045.7
申请日:2020-11-02
Applicant: 大连理工大学
Abstract: 本发明涉及分布式存储技术领域,提供一种基于对等超媒体分发协议的数据块交换方法,包括:步骤100,在CNFS区块链平台中,构建将点对点的数据块系统,将所储存的数据块按哈希值分割成可供数据交换的数据块;步骤200,请求用户节点利用超级节点中的需求管理器和决策分配引擎,对已分块存储的存储节点发出数据交换请求;步骤300,根据步骤200决策引擎返回的对等节点路径,请求用户节点定位到对等节点,并进行数据块交换,对交换完的数据块进行分布式数据块存储,并更新通信账单;步骤400,利用CNFS区块链平台中安全节点进行的安全查验。本发明能够减少数据传输时无效数据的冗余,提高数据块交换效率。
-
公开(公告)号:CN112039964A
公开(公告)日:2020-12-04
申请号:CN202010854966.7
申请日:2020-08-24
Applicant: 大连理工大学
Abstract: 本发明涉及共识算法技术领域,提供一种基于区块链的节点信誉共识方法,包括:步骤100,获取行为记录表;步骤200,对行为记录表中节点进行信誉值评估;步骤300,根据节点的信誉值变化计算节点的信誉增长率;步骤400,根据节点的信誉值和信誉增长率进行权限管理,具有选举权限的节点可参与共识节点集的随机动态选举,并根据主节点选举算法选举出共识主节点;步骤500,共识主节点接收客户端发送的请求,之后将请求和签名一起广播给共识节点,开始共识过程;步骤600,要退出的节点需向共识主节点发送退出请求;或者,待加入的节点也需向所有共识节点以及主节点都发送加入请求消息。本发明能够对全网节点的可信性进行检测和评估。
-
-
-
-
-
-
-
-